Amazing Blueberry Rhubarb Pie Recipe

Ingredients: ¼ cup white sugar ¼ cup light brown sugar ¼ cup quick-cooking tapioca ¼ teaspoon salt 3 cups diced rhubarb 3 cups fresh blueberries 1 pastry for a 9-inch double crust pie

Directions:1.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). 2. Stir white sugar, brown sugar, tapioca, and salt together in a large bowl. Add rhubarb and blueberries; toss to coat. 3. Divide the pie dough in half and roll each half out into a 9-inch round. Place 1 round of dough in the bottom of a pie plate. 4. Pile rhubarb-blueberry mixture on top of the dough and top with the remaining dough round. Trim excess dough from the top crust to leave a 1/2-inch border below the top rim of the pie plate. Tuck the top edges of the crust under the bottom crust and crimp border together. 5. Place pie plate on a rimmed baking sheet. 6. Bake in the preheated oven for 20 minutes. Reduce oven temperature to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) and continue baking until the crust is golden brown and the filling is bubbling, 25 to 30 minutes more. 7. Cool for 2 hours. |
